暗物质地图揭示了宇宙脚手架.

Richard Massey1, Jason Rhodes, Richard Ellis

  • 1California Institute of Technology MC105-24, 1200 E. California Boulevard, Pasadena, California 91125, USA. rjm@astro.caltech.edu

Nature
|January 9, 2007
PubMed
概括

暗物质是光所看不见的,它形成了一个宇宙线程和集群的网络. 引力透镜揭示了这种暗物质分布,支持宇宙结构形成理论.

科学领域:

  • 宇宙学的宇宙学是什么?
  • 天体物理学 天体物理学
  • 粒子物理学 粒子物理学

背景情况:

  • 普通的重子物质仅占宇宙总质量的六分之一.
  • 暗物质,一个非发光的组成部分,与重力相互作用,而不是电磁相互作用.
  • 由于缺乏光相互作用,无法直接观察暗物质.

研究的目的:

  • 为了绘制宇宙中暗物质的大规模分布的地图.
  • 为了研究暗物质的特性和结构.
  • 测试结构形成模型的预测.

主要方法:

  • 利用引力透镜,即通过质量度使光的偏移,探测暗物质.
  • 创建暗物质分布的高准确度地图,以角度和深度进行分辨.
  • 分析光折射的几何效应,独立于天体物理学假设.

主要成果:

  • 揭示了大规模的暗物质分布,形成了一个线程网络.
  • 在星系团的位置观察到巨大的暗物质结构.
  • 证明暗物质分布随着时间的推移而演变,形成一个宇宙网络.

结论:

  • 观察到的暗物质分布与引力结构形成预测一致.
  • 暗物质崩成细丝,然后聚集,形成一个引力支架.
  • 这种支架促进了气体的积累和恒星的形成.
